Accounting at University of Pittsburgh - Pittsburgh Campus

What traits are you looking for in a accounting school? To help you decide if University of Pittsburgh - Pittsburgh Campus is right for you, we've gathered the following information about the school's accounting program.

Pitt is located in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ania and has a total student population of 32,277. In the 2020-2021 academic year, 127 students received a bachelor's degree in accounting from Pitt.

How Much Do Accounting Graduates from Pitt Make?

The median salary of accounting students who receive their bachelor's degree at Pitt is $51,316. This is great news for graduates of the program, since this figure is 11% higher than the national average of $46,292 for all accounting bachelor's degree recipients.

Accounting Student Demographics at Pitt

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the accounting majors at University of Pittsburgh - Pittsburgh Campus.

Pitt Accounting Bachelor’s Program

43% Women
15%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2020-2021 academic year, 127 accounting majors earned their bachelor's degree from Pitt. Of these graduates, 57% were men and 43% were women. The typical accounting bachelor's degree program is made up of only 42% men. So male students are more repesented at Pitt since its program graduates 15% more men than average.

Careers That Accounting Grads May Go Into

A degree in accounting can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for PA, the home state for University of Pittsburgh - Pittsburgh Campus.

Occupation Jobs in PA Average Salary in PA
Bookkeeping, Accounting, and Auditing Clerks 55,360 $40,660
Accountants and Auditors 51,720 $75,250
Financial Managers 17,730 $156,730
Financial Analysts 11,980 $93,870
Business Professors 5,490 $91,520
